Jhansi’s
Reaction
To
The
Rumours
After
learning
about
the
rumours
of
her
testing
positive
for
COVID-19,
Jhansi
got
very
upset
and
reacted
on
Instagram.
Posting
her
photo
in
a
mask,
Jhansi
clarified
that
she
has
not
tested
positive
for
COVID-19.
She
urged
people
to
stop
spreading
rumours
and
said
that
if
she
tests
positive,
she
will
let
them
know.
She
wrote,
"Making
it
clear,
I
have
only
isolated
because
two
colleagues
of
mine
have
tested
positive.
My
parents
are
aged
and
I
don't
want
to
take
the
risk
with
them
or
anyone
else,
which
is
why
I
am
in
home-isolation.
Please
do
not
believe
rumours,
because
I
will
be
home
and
should
I
show
symptoms
or
test
positive,
I
will
definitely
let
you
know."
